Our History
Lower Providence Baptist Church dates back over 200 years.  It originates back to the “Holy Experiment” of William Penn when Baptists from Wales settled in the township of Lower Providence.

The current stone church is the fourth building on the site, and was built in 1877, using materials from the third church.

I originally come from Phoenixville, PA and prior to my call to ministry, I worked as a firefighter and later as a foreman/designer for a fire sprinkler contractor. Before answering God's call to pastoral ministry, I served as the National Disaster Relief Coordinator for American Baptist Men USA where I worked at establishing a nationwide network of volunteers and equipment ready to respond to and assist with disaster recovery.

I received my MDiv from Palmer Theological Seminary and have pastored churches in Pottstown and Springfield (DelCo), PA as well as Hoosick Falls, NY. I also served as the Assoc. Pastor of Parkerford Baptist Church in Spring City, PA.
